This is gonna be similar to Shaman King Remake.

first 12 or 13 episodes will be Tokyo Arc. Will cover the start of the story till the arrival of Saito which makes a nice cliffhanger

Then from 14 till 25 they squeeze everything leading up to the rengoku confrontation

finally from 26 till 36 they can conclude shishio x kenshin.

37 could mark the epilogue of jupongatana and end with enishi first appearance cliffanger.

then 38 till 62 is basically Jinchuu.

now if we only get 52 episodes, they will have to cram tokyo and kyoto arcs in the first 26 episodes, leaving Jinchuu with the other half.

so basically a close to perfect adaptation will give Jinchuu between 24 and 26 episodes

i think it's doable because they can always stretch episodes by skippinh intros and outros

I think Tokyo can be done in one cour (13 episodes), but Kyoto and Jinchu need at the absolute least twice that amount. I mean, the old anime did Kyoto perfectly but they needed 34 episodes to do it, so they better not drop too much below that number in this reboot.
